The cheapest state to buy a lake house can vary based on current real estate markets, but some states consistently offer more affordable options. Generally, states like Arkansas, Minnesota, and Michigan are known for having reasonably priced lakefront properties. For example, areas in the Ozarks of Arkansas or along the many lakes in northern Minnesota can often feature lower price points. Additionally, Wisconsin and Indiana may also have competitive prices for lake houses. Ultimately, it’s essential to research specific regions within these states, as prices can vary significantly based on location and local market conditions.
